在開發中,為了降低單點壓力,通常會根據業務情況進行分表分庫,將表分布在不同的庫中(庫可能分布在不同的機器上),但是一個業務場景可能會同時處理兩個表的操作。在這種場景下,事務的提交會變得相對復雜,因為多個節點(庫)的存在,可能存在部分節點提交失敗的情況,即事務的ACID特性需要在各個不同的數據庫實例 ...
共享內存是一種在相同機器中兩個正在運行的進程之間共享和傳遞數據的有效方式,不同進程之間共享的內存通常安排為同一段物理內存 顧名思義,共享內存就是允許兩個不相關的進程訪問同一個邏輯內存。一個進程可創建一個可供其他進程訪問的內存段,只要它分配了正確的權限。每個內存段擁有一個惟一的 ID 稱為shmid ,這個 ID 指向一個物理內存區域,其他進程可在該區域操作它。創建並提供了合適的權限之后,同一台機器 ...
2018-06-02 11:29 0 1121 推薦指數:
在開發中,為了降低單點壓力,通常會根據業務情況進行分表分庫,將表分布在不同的庫中(庫可能分布在不同的機器上),但是一個業務場景可能會同時處理兩個表的操作。在這種場景下,事務的提交會變得相對復雜,因為多個節點(庫)的存在,可能存在部分節點提交失敗的情況,即事務的ACID特性需要在各個不同的數據庫實例 ...
Spring pring是一個輕量級的DI和AOP容器框架。 說它輕量級有一大部分原因是相對與EJB的(雖然本人從沒有接觸過EJB的應用),重要的是,Spring是非侵入式的,基於spri ...
並要將其集成到你的應用中。 Lucene 非常復雜,你需要深入的了解檢索相關知識來理解它是如何工作的 ...
一、JVM 基本認識 1、虛擬機 與 JVM (1)虛擬機(Virtual Machine),可以理解為一台虛擬的計算機,其是一款軟件,用來執行一系列虛擬的計算機指令。 可以分為:系統(硬件)虛 ...
一、什么是單元測試框架? unittest 是python標准的單元測試框架模塊 pytest 是python第三方庫的測試框架 二、從兼容性方面考慮 因unnitest是標准庫,所以unni ...
大家好,樂字節小樂有來咯,上次說完了Java網絡編程探究|樂字節,這次我們來看看線程相關的吧。 Java線程主要講述的內容有: 1、線程概念 多線程,說白了就是多條執行路徑,原來是一條路徑,就主路徑(main),現在是多條路徑。就相當於高速路,原來是一條路,因為車多了,為提高使用效率 ...
1、PHP主要用途(橫跨PC端+移動端): 1)、網站開拓是PHP說話最擅長的,沒有任何說話可以與其對抗。 PHP的快速,開拓成本低,周期短,前期保護費用低,開源產物豐盛,PHP已經是國際大部門Web項手段首選,以至良多公司從其它說話(如ASP,JAVA)轉到了PHP。不只國際的騰訊、百度 ...
一、優點 1. 跨平台,性能優越,跟Linux/Unix結合別跟Windows結合性能強45%,並且和很多免費的平台結合非常省錢,比如LAMP(Linux /Apache/Mysql/PHP)或者FAMP(FreeBSD/Apache/Mysql/PHP)結合,或者數據應用夠大可以考慮換 ...